Tomas Carranza Jr.

August 21, 1966 - November 15, 2025

Tomas Carranza Jr. went to be with the Lord on November 15, 2025. He was born in El Paso TX on August 21, 1966.


Tomas was blessed to have a big family who loved him very much. He is survived by his children, Tomas Carranza III, Jesus Ricardo Carranza, Jeremy Schlosser, and Belinda Murillo and 16 grandchildren. As well as his fur babies whom he lovingly referred to as "his girls" Mousie and Coco. 


Besides spending time with his girls, Tomas was an avid fisherman. He enjoyed spending afternoons fishing and listening to none other than his oldies. He was also a lifeline Raiders fan who faithfully supported his team through the good and the bad. 


As the oldest of six, Tomas had five younger sisters who loved him unconditionally and admired his resilience. As a caretaker for his siblings he always demonstrated love, and at times tough love when necessary. His sisters in turn, cared for him until the end because 🎶He ain't heavy, he's our brother🎶.


Tomas is preceeded in death by his parents Tomas Carranza Sr. and Maria Catalina Quiroz, as well as his son Alfredo Carranza
